Women's Lacrosse Falls to Adrian, 11-6, in the MWLC Tournament Final

Lady Reds End the Year with a 12-5 Record

Adrian 11, Carthage 6, final

The Carthage College women's lacrosse team (12-5, 5-1 Midwest Women's Lacrosse Conference), the No. 2 seed in the Friday-Saturday, May 4-5 Midwest Women's Lacrosse Conference Tournament, lost to top-seeded Adrian College (17-2, 7-0 MWLC), 11-6, on Saturday, May 5 in the title game of the tournament at Adrian College's Multisport Performance Stadium in Adrian, Mich.  The top-four teams qualify for the post-season event. 

Carthage defeated third-seeded North Central College (6-10, 5-2 MWLC), 14-9, in a semifinal game on Friday, May 4, with Adrian College (16-2) swamping fourth-seeded the College of Mount St. Joseph (5-10, 3-4), 19-5, in the other semifinal contest.  

In the title game, Adrian led, 6-1, at halftime, but the Lady Reds played the Bulldogs even, 5-5, in the second period.  Olivia Duncan led Adrian with four goals, two ground balls and caused turnover.  Amanda Lambert added three goals.  Natalie Ceis (Jr., Seattle, Wash./Seattle Prep) led the Lady Reds with two goals.

In the win over North Central, Carthage led, 8-3, at halftime.  The Lady Reds upped their lead to seven points, 10-3, early in the second period and went on to win by five, 14-9.  Sydney Whitaker (So., Bainbridge, Wash.) led the Lady Reds with four goals and an assist.  Natalie Ceis (Jr., Seattle, Wash./Seattle Prep), Desirae Murphy (Jr., Savage, Minn./Burnsville), Olivia Nino (Jr., Pleasanton, Calif./Foothill) and Hannah Sopeth (Sr., Lakeville, Minn./North) added two goals each.  Jacqueline Morgan led the Cardinals with three goals.
